Spike and Dome Contour

A descriptive term for the carotid arterial pulse curve seen in hypertrophic cardiomyopathy, which rises abruptly and falls during midsystole—spike—later rising a second time at a slower rate during late systole—dome; the jugular pulse in hypertrophic cardiomyopathy is characterised by a prominent ‘a’—atrial—wave
